The Sharon High School robotics team has returned from the Canada Cup of Robotics in St. Catharines, Ontario, with the Second Place Connect Award. This achievement underscores the team's commitment to integrating STEM education with real-world applications, a notable accomplishment given the competitive field of nearly 80 international teams.

**What Happened**  
The Sharon High School robotics team participated in the Canada Cup of Robotics, where they secured the [Second Place Connect Award](https://www.industrialbriefs.com/automate-2026-motion-engineering-ai-3/) in the Technology Division. This award highlights the team's active engagement with the STEM community, an effort that involved [collaboration with professionals](https://www.industrialbriefs.com/plataine-ai-agents-factory-operations/) from the U.S. Navy, local manufacturing companies, and engineering experts. These partnerships provided the students with insights into practical applications such as object detection, wire management, and safety practices.

The journey to the Canada Cup began with the team's performance at the First Tech Challenge Pennsylvania State Championship, where they won the First Place Sustain Award. This award recognized their long-term sustainability and community support efforts. Earlier in the season, the team earned the First Place Think Award, which prompted them to redesign their robot within a six-week timeframe. This redesign led to a series of accolades, including the First Place Inspire Award and recognition as the No. 1 ranked robot at competition.

Beyond the competitive sphere, the Sharon team has made significant contributions to their community. They have organized robotics camps, provided training for Girl Scouts, and engaged with local businesses like Joy Cone Co. These activities not only enhanced their technical skills but also strengthened their community ties.
